Blessing Douglas, Joke Silva's daughter-in-law has spoken out on the actress' participation in Tinubu's campaign following curses from Nigerians.
After attending a women's rally in support of the APC's presidential candidate, Bola Ahmed Tinubu, Joke Silva and Foluke Daramola trended on Twitter.
Celebrities, market women, and professionals from various fields were seen wearing t-shirts with APC logos and inscribed words at the rally which began on Monday, October 3, at Onikan Stadium and spanned across Lagos Island.
However, there have been mixed reactions to Joke Silva's support for Bola Tinubu.
While some fans praised her for coming out with her full chest to support her candidates, others questioned her moral justification and wondered where she had left her ailing husband, Olu Jacobs.
In response, Blessing took to Instagram to reveal how she was bullied as a result of the veterans' involvement in Tinubu's campaign.
The single mother also took a swipe at the veteran by saying that obedience was better than a bag of rice.
